Also, in case you are wondering why no one is answering.

Most modders don't really want to make badges, it's because they will probably only be used by one person and take time that could be used making mods that everyone can use instead.

So if you want a badge, I'd recommend learning how to model. It's not really hard for simpler stuff like badges.
